On Tuesday, May 16, at approximately 10:00 P.M. the Marshall County Sheriff’s Department received a call in reference to a vehicle that had its engine “blow up” while driving on U.S. 30 in the area of S.R. 331.

The driver of the vehicle was 48-year-old Steven Payovich of Crown Point.  Deputy Anthony Bragg responded to the incident and found that Payovich had struck a deer. 

He had complaints of pains in his forearms and Bourbon E.M.S. responded to the scene. Mr. Payovich refused EMS.
